University Stuttgart’s Stellenwerk board reaches students and early-career candidates around the university and Stuttgart region. It is best suited to student jobs, internships, working-student positions and entry roles with a credible study connection. Join offers paid Basic, Premium and Premium Plus placements, allowing employers to match visibility to the vacancy.
Who University Stuttgart works for
Candidates compare schedule compatibility, location, study relevance and learning value. State weekly hours, semester flexibility, start date, duration, pay, remote options, required subject area and whether the role can continue after graduation.

What it costs
| Product | Duration | Through Join |
|---|---|---|
| BasicStandard Stellenwerk network placement for student, internship and graduate vacancies. | 30 days | €79 |
| PremiumAdds highlighting, employer branding and a linked company profile across the Stellenwerk network. | 30 days | €149 |
| Premium PlusTop-tier Stellenwerk placement with homepage exposure and expanded employer branding. | 30 days | €199 |
Prices exclude VAT.
